10个⾼效的VSCode开源神器,收了吧
1. code-server
只要服务器端配置好 Code-Server后,你就可以在任何浏览器上使⽤ VS Code。
code server 的⽬标是为开发者构建⼀个便捷统⼀的开发环境,让开发者能从任意设备、任意位置通过浏览器来进⾏代码的编写。从⽽免去了常规的 IDE 开发流程中的环境搭建的问题。
code server 解决的第⼀个问题就是跨设备的环境⼀致性。因为 code server 始终运⾏在⼀个远程的云端环境,因此他的开发环境始终是⼀致的,不会出现不同平台或者不同设备运⾏相同的代码⽽出现各种问题的情况。
2. monaco-editor
Monaco Editor 是⼀款开源的在线代码编辑器。它是 VSCode 的浏览器版本,随着近年 VSCode ⼤热,Monaco Editor 也随之⾛红。⽬前颇有⼏分赶超前辈之势。
Monaco Editor 是⼀个浏览器端的代码编辑器库,同时它也是 VS Code 所使⽤的编辑器。Monaco Editor 可以看作是⼀个编辑器控件,只提供了基础的编辑器与语⾔相关的接⼝,可以被⽤于任何基于 Web 技术构建的项⽬中,⽽ VS Code 包含了⽂件管理、版本控制、插件等功能,是⼀款桌⾯软件。
3. Vim
VSCodeVim 是 Visual Studio Code 的 Vim 模拟器。
4. vscode-drawio
draw.io 是⼀个⽀持在线绘图的⽹站⼯具,因其界⾯简洁直观,功能丰富强⼤⽽受到不少⽤户喜爱。
由上图我们清楚可以看到,draw.io 所拥有的功能⾮常全⾯,完全能够轻松胜任我们⽇常的图形绘制需求。
不仅如此,draw.io 还⽀持将图形保存到 Google Drive、One Drive、GitHub 仓库等云端硬盘上,让⽤户可以随时进⾏同步与读取。
由于使⽤这款⼯具的⼈数众多,开发者还贴⼼的对其进⾏了国际化⽂案翻译。因此英⽂不太好的同学,也不⽤过于担⼼。
5. vscode-debug-visualizer
在我们写代码得时候,最⿇烦的事是出现错误很难定位到问题,特别是代码特别长的时候,错误隐藏
的很深的时候,不管是 debugger 还是 console.log,亦或⽤浏览器的调试⼯具打断点,都是需要慢慢⼀条⼀条的排错。
这些调试⽅式都是需要我们⼤脑去思考、去排错,那有没有⼀种⽅式更⽅便,能将结果以图的形式展⽰给我们看,并且将过程展⽰给我们看呢?
这⾥我们介绍⼀个神器:vscode-debug-visualizer
它提供了⼀种以图表的形式展⽰数据结构形成程的过程,有树形、表格、曲线、图等。
这种展⽰形式,不仅可以帮我们在代码调试的时候⽤到,⽽且在学习数据结构、算法、刷 Leecode 的时候也可以⽤到,它会让你很清晰的看到数据⽣成的过程。
vim编辑器下载与安装
6. vscode-gitlens
GitLens 增强了VS Code 中的 Git,并解锁了每个存储库中未开发的知识。它可以帮助您通过 Git 责备注释和 CodeLens 直观地可视化代码作者⾝份,⽆缝导航和探索Git 存储库,通过丰富的可视化和强⼤的⽐较命令获得有价值的见解等等。
GitLens 只是帮助您更好地理解代码。快速了解更改⾏或代码块的⼈员、原因和时间。回顾历史,以进⼀步了解代码如何以及为何演变。轻松探索代码库的历史和演变。
今天,GitLens 的安装量超过 1300 万次,下载量接近 7900 万次,受到数百万⽤户的喜爱和依赖,从单个开发⼈员到⼤型企业团队。
7. polacode
vs code的⼀款代码截图美化插件,能够轻松创造出漂亮的代码截图。
8. codetour
CodeTour 是⼀个 VS Code 插件,允许记录和回放代码库的演练和思路。我们通常都是通过代码注释或者⽂档来解释某段代码或⽅法的功能及逻辑,这样的⽅法相对简便,但是对阅读的⼈来说还不够友好,CodeTour 允许我们为代码添加备注,并且将这些备注串联起来,动态地展⽰我们的思路以及代码逻辑。
就像⼀个⽬录,可以轻松地加⼊到新的项⽬/功能,并且可视化错误报告或了解代码审查/PR 更改的上下⽂。"code tour"只是⼀系列交互步骤,每个步骤都与特定⽬录或⽂件/⾏进⾏关联,并包括对相应代码的描述。开发⼈员可以 clone ⼀个仓库,然后⽴即开始学习,⽽⽆需参考 CONTRIBUTING.md ⽂件或依赖他⼈的帮助。
9. vscode-database-client
Visual Studio Code的数据库客户端扩展, ⽀持MySQL/MariaDB, PostgreSQL, SQLite, Redis, ClickHouse, 达梦以及ElasticSearch的管理, 且可以作为⼀个SSH客户端, 最⼤程度地提⾼你的⽣产⼒!
10. vscode-icons
Icons for Visual Studio Code
最后
平时如何发现好的开源项⽬,可以看看这篇⽂章: GitHub 上能挖矿的神仙技巧 - 如何发现优秀开源项⽬
更多精彩项⽬,请看下⽅宝藏仓库,请慎⼊!
(完)
加⼊「码农周刊VIP会员」,成为更好的开发者!
↓↓↓

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。